Your Role as a Speech Language Pathologist (SLP):
- Identify students needing specialized speech or language services and provide tailored solutions for academic success.
- Conduct individual and group therapy using curriculum-based materials and provide progress reports.
- Supervise support staff, consult with educators, and provide alternative communication systems.
- Create engaging learning environments and promote social, physical, and intellectual growth.
- Explore individual learning needs, develop personalized solutions, and implement curriculum goals.
- Model mature behavior, uphold values, and encourage character development.
Speech Language Pathologist (SLP) Qualifications:
- Master’s degree in Communication Disorders, Speech, or Speech Audiology.
- Valid and current American Speech-Language-Hearing Association (ASHA)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C).
- Valid and current Colorado certification in Speech Language Pathology; or hold appropriate state license for position
- Positive, energetic, and compassionate approach to education.
- Willingness to participate in events outside normal hours, travel as needed, and engage actively in the role.
- Experience working with children and adolescents in a school setting.
